The project asks how diverse publics reason about AI legitimacy: not only which systems or institutions they trust, but how trust, distrust, ambivalence, and demands for oversight appear in the language of their responses.
Public trust in AI is not only an attitude. It is also a linguistic, relational, and institutional structure. People mark trust through conditions, hedges, verification practices, first-person testimony, procedural demands, warnings, and grammars of agency: “I use it, but verify”; “with human supervision”; “not as a decision-maker”; “companies will manipulate us”; “people should decide.”
Reading those forms carefully can help preserve public reasoning as reasoning — not merely as preference data to be counted, summarized, or smoothed into consensus too quickly.
How do people express trust that is conditional, practical, provisional, verified, supervised, or limited?
How do responses assign agency among users, AI systems, companies, governments, institutions, publics, and “people”?
What linguistic patterns recur around transparency, auditing, representation, privacy, benefit-sharing, corruption, and public oversight?

I am especially interested in the gap between structured preference data and the texture of open-ended public reasoning — the hesitations, conditions, stories, translations, warnings, and demands for accountability that can disappear when public input is aggregated too quickly.
Structured poll responses, open-ended explanations, peer voting, agreement patterns, demographic segmentation, translations, and cross-national comparison make it possible to study public reasoning both qualitatively and comparatively.
Deliberative data and evaluation infrastructure raise a further question: can AI systems summarize, represent, or deliberate with public values without erasing ambiguity, dissent, minority concern, or culturally specific reasoning?
The project asks not only what publics believe about AI, but what their language reveals about the conditions under which AI systems, AI companies, governments, public research institutions, and AI-governance proposals become trustworthy, untrustworthy, legitimate, or illegitimate.
My background is in close reading, rhetoric, literary interpretation, and public-facing argument. For this project, I would bring that training to structured public-values data through a transparent, bounded, human-validated workflow.
This is a mixed-methods project: qualitative close reading paired with structured coding and comparison across response types, agreement rates, translations, demographic segments, and country or regional groupings where the data supports it.
The point is not to replace quantitative analysis or computational social science. It is to add an interpretive layer that can notice how language carries agency, trust, legitimacy, dignity, fear, and moral imagination under pressure — while still producing traceable, comparable, decision-relevant findings.
Guiding principle: AI can help researchers see patterns faster, but it cannot substitute for accountability, judgment, or interpretive judgment. The more powerful the summarization tool, the more important it becomes to ask what forms of public meaning it preserves — and what it makes easier to lose.
